Q: How Often Should I Get A Remedial Massage Prahran?

A: The frequency of Remedial Massage Prahran sessions varies depending on your specific needs. If you’re recovering from an injury or dealing with chronic pain, weekly sessions might be beneficial. For stress management or preventative care, fortnightly or monthly appointments might suffice. Always consult with your therapist to create a schedule tailored to your individual requirements.

Q: Will The Massage Hurt?

A: Remedial massage can occasionally cause discomfort, especially when working on tight muscles or knots. However, it should never cause unbearable pain. Communication is key. Let your therapist know if the pressure is too intense.

Q: Can I Get A Remedial Massage If I’m Pregnant?

A: Absolutely! In fact, remedial massage can alleviate some of the common discomforts associated with pregnancy, such as backaches and swollen ankles. Always inform your therapist if you’re pregnant so they can adjust their techniques accordingly.

Q: How Long Is A Typical Session?

A: The length of a remedial massage session varies, but they typically last between 60 to 90 minutes. This gives the therapist ample time to assess your needs and work on your specific areas of concern.

Techniques at the Heart of Remedial Massage Glen Iris At the heart of remedial massage Glen Iris, therapists employ sophisticated techniques, each chosen for its efficacy in targeting specific musculoskeletal issues. • Among these, deep tissue massage stands out for its ability to penetrate beneath the superficial muscles, reaching the deeper layers of muscle tissue and fascia. This technique is particularly effective in releasing chronic muscle tension and knots, offering profound relief from pain. • Myofascial release is another cornerstone technique within the remedial massage toolkit. It focuses on the myofascial connective tissue surrounding and supporting muscles throughout the body. By applying gentle, sustained pressure, therapists can release fascial restrictions, enhancing mobility and alleviating pain associated with myofascial pain syndrome. • Trigger point therapy addresses trigger points – tender, tight spots within the muscle that can cause pain and tension. Therapists can dissolve these trigger points through precise pressure and release methods, significantly reducing pain and improving muscle function. • Stretching and mobilization techniques are incorporated to improve flexibility and range of motion. By gently stretching the muscles and mobilizing the joints, therapists help to restore movement and reduce stiffness, further contributing to the patient’s recovery and well-being. By blending these techniques with a deep understanding of body mechanics and individual client needs, remedial massage therapists in Glen Iris provide tailored treatments that address symptoms of musculoskeletal issues and their underlying causes, fostering lasting relief and improved physical health. Maximising the Benefits: Pre and Post-Massage Tips To ensure that you reap the most advantages from your remedial massage sessions, there are essential steps to undertake both before and after your treatment. Preparing adequately before your appointment can significantly enhance your experience and the effectiveness of the massage. It is advisable to consume a sufficient amount of water; staying well-hydrated helps to facilitate the flushing out of toxins released during the massage. Refraining from eating heavy meals shortly before your session will also help you feel more comfortable and relaxed, allowing you to engage with the treatment entirely. Additionally, clear communication with your therapist about any particular areas of concern or discomfort enables them to tailor the session more effectively to your needs. Post-massage care is crucial in extending the therapy's benefits and preventing post-treatment discomfort. Continuing to drink water assists in hydrating the body and further eliminating toxins. Gentle stretching can help maintain the flexibility gained during the massage and contribute to long-term mobility. Adhering to any personalised self-care recommendations provided by your therapist will also support your recovery and enhance the lasting impact of the remedial massage on your well-being. Following these pre- and post-massage tips ensures that each session contributes optimally to your health and recovery journey.
